Moscow-New York flight delayed for 15 hours

NEW YORK, December 27 (Itar-Tass) -- An Aeroflot Moscow-New York
flight is delayed for 15 hours at the Sheremetyevo airport. The Airbus
A-330 with 294 passengers was to take off at 2.35 p.m. Moscow time on
Sunday, but according to the latest reports, the flight is scheduled for
5.30 a.m. Moscow time on Monday.
People had to stay at the airport all this time, a passenger told
Itar-Tass. "The Aeroflot Airlines gave all the aid to the passengers," he
said. They were offered cheques for each meal of 490 roubles per person
and free cool and warm-up beverages several times.
The flight is delayed due to a slippery runway and an ice-laden
airliner body. The bad visibility and extremely foil weather conditions
also the departure complicate at the JFK International Airport in New York.

.Power utility workers go to help Moscow region from close regions.

MOSCOW, December 27 (Itar-Tass) -- Some 40 teams of power utility
workers will be restoring the electric power supplies in the Moscow Region
all Monday night long, whereas 251 teams of repairmen had been working
there since Sunday morning, spokesman for the Moscow United Power Grid
Company Vitaly Strugovets told Itar-Tass on Monday.
"Our colleagues from other branches of the Moscow United Power Grid
Company in the Bryansk, Tambov, Kursk, Voronezh and Kaluga regions will
arrive to help us," he underlined.
